AKC Canine Good Citizen Test
I have always been a strong advocate for the AKC Canine Good Citizen test. It's the one title that all dogs can earn, whether purebred or mixed breed, whether a competition partner or the family pet, whether well brought up or rescued. Earning a CGC shows people — including landlords and homeowners' insurance companies — that your dog knows basic obedience commands, and that you have taken the time to work with your dog.
Often, dog/owner teams who earn the CGC become inspired to go on and do more. Some become animal-assisted therapy teams. Some continue with obedience training or other competition sports. No matter what you decide to do once the test is over, you can always look with pride at your certificate from the AKC and know that you and your dog have really accomplished something.
